Gildas. fl. c. 510. Anglo-Latin Chronicler. See Stevenson's edition, London, 1838.
Gilfillan, George. 1813–1878. Scotch miscellaneous writer. Author Gallery of Literary Portraits, Life of Walter Scott, Bards of the Bible, etc. Pub. Har.
Gilfillan, Robert. c. 1798–1850. Scotch poet.
Gillies, John. 1747–1836. Scotch historian. Author Hist. Ancient Greece, etc.
Gilpin, John. 1724–1804. Critic and biographer. Author Life of Bernard Gilpin, etc.
Giraldus, Cambrensis. 1147–1216. Welsh historian and poet.
Girdlestone, Chas. 1797–1881. Religious writer. Author Concordance to the Prayer-Book, etc.
Gladstone, Wm. Ewart. 1809 ——. Statesman and essayist. Author of Juventus Mundi, Homeric Studies, The Vatican Decrees, etc. Style polished and able. See Sketch of, by H. W. Lucy, Short Life of, by C. H. Jones, and Life, by Geo. Barnett Smith. Also Harper's Mag., April, 1882. Pub. Apl. Har. Scr.
Gloucester [glŏs-ter], Robert of. fl. c. 1280. Rhyming chronicler.
Glover, Richard. 1712–1785. Poet. Author of Leonidas, an epic, Hosier's Ghost, etc. See Ward's Eng. Poets, vol. 3.
